探索Apache Tajo: 构建未来大数据仓库的新篇章
tajoMirror of Apache Tajo项目地址:https://gitcode.com/gh_mirrors/ta/tajo
在当今数据驱动的世界里,企业对于高效处理和分析海量数据的需求日益增长。Apache Tajo 应运而生,作为一款分布式数据仓库系统,它不仅基于Hadoop框架运行,更是采用了先进的数据库技术,为低延迟的即席查询、在线聚合以及大规模数据集上的ETL提供了卓越支持。
项目介绍
Apache Tajo 是一个关系型且分布式的数据仓库解决方案,专为那些寻求高性能数据分析环境的企业设计。它具备自己的查询引擎,这意味着能够直接控制分布式执行和数据流,从而实现更优的查询策略和优化机会。Tajo还支持SQL标准,并计划引入原生列式存储和优化器,进一步提升性能与灵活性。
技术分析
核心技术特性
- 高级数据库技术集成:利用现代数据库理论和技术,如列式存储、查询优化等,确保高效率的数据处理。
- 自定义查询引擎:提供对分布式执行和数据流的直接控制,增强系统可定制性和性能优化的可能性。
- 广泛的SQL兼容性:遵循SQL标准,使开发人员能以熟悉的语法进行复杂的数据操作。
系统架构
Tajo 建立在Hadoop之上,充分利用其分布式计算能力,同时,通过内置的查询引擎优化了数据访问和计算流程,实现了更低的延迟和更大的扩展性。
应用场景
大数据分析
适用于金融、电信、零售等行业的大规模数据分析需求,能够快速响应复杂的业务查询,助力决策制定。
实时报表与BI
结合实时数据源,Tajo 能够提供即时的报表和商业智能(BI)视图,帮助企业及时洞察市场变化。
数据整合与预处理
在数据湖或数据仓库环境中,用于数据清洗、转换和加载(ETL),加速数据管道构建过程。
项目特点
- 性能与优化:通过采用先进的数据库技术和自定义查询引擎,实现高效的数据处理和查询速度。
- 灵活部署:与Hadoop无缝集成,可在云平台或多机集群中轻松部署。
- 社区支持:拥有活跃的开发者社区和详尽的文档资料库,包括维基、教程、语言指南等资源,便于学习和解决问题。
- 开放许可:依据Apache License 2.0发布,保证了代码的自由使用和修改权利。
Apache Tajo 不仅是一个工具,它是通往大数据分析新境界的一座桥梁,为企业带来了前所未有的机遇,使其能在数据洪流中寻找价值、推动创新。无论你是数据科学家还是IT工程师,Tajo 都值得你深入探究,开启你的数据之旅。
立即体验Apache Tajo,加入我们,共同塑造未来的数据世界!
tajoMirror of Apache Tajo项目地址:https://gitcode.com/gh_mirrors/ta/tajo